Вопрос задан 22.02.2019 в 05:14. Предмет Информатика. Спрашивает Канак Андрійко.

1)Напишите программу,в которой вводится символ,если он находится в интервале '0'. . . '9',то на

экран выводится его код,в противном случае на экран выводятся следующие за ним 2 символа 2)Напишите программу,которая при вводе латинской прописной буквы выводит на экран такую же букву,но строчную НА ПАСКАЛЕ!!!!!!! ПОМОГИТЕ ПОЖАЛУЙСТА!
0 0
Перейти к ответам

Ответы на вопрос

Внимание! Ответы на вопросы дают живые люди. Они могут содержать ошибочную информацию, заблуждения, а также ответы могут быть сгенерированы нейросетями. Будьте внимательны. Если вы уверены, что ответ неверный, нажмите кнопку "Пожаловаться" под ответом.
Отвечает Лозовицкая Катюша.
//PascalABC.Net 3.1.0.1200
var
    c: char;

begin
    readln(c);
    
    if c in ['0'..'9'] then
        writeln(ord(c))
    else
        writeln(chr(ord(c) + 1), chr(ord(c) + 2));
    
    if c in ['A'..'Z'] then
        writeln(LowCase(c));
end.
0 0
Отвечает нейросеть ChatGpt. Будьте внимательны, ответы нейросети могут содержать ошибочные или выдуманные данные.

1) Напишите программу, в которой вводится символ, если он находится в интервале '0'...'9', то на экран выводится его код, в противном случае на экран выводятся следующие за ним 2 символа.

Вот пример программы на Python, которая решает данную задачу:

```python # Ввод символа symbol = input("Введите символ: ")

# Проверка, находится ли символ в интервале '0'...'9' if '0' <= symbol <= '9': # Вывод кода символа print(ord(symbol)) else: # Вывод следующих за символом 2 символов next_symbols = symbol + chr(ord(symbol) + 1) + chr(ord(symbol) + 2) print(next_symbols) ```

Программа сначала запрашивает у пользователя ввод символа. Затем она проверяет, находится ли символ в интервале '0'...'9'. Если да, то выводится его код с помощью функции `ord()`. Если символ не находится в этом интервале, то на экран выводятся следующие за ним 2 символа, которые получаются прибавлением 1 и 2 к коду символа с помощью функции `chr()`.

2) Напишите программу, которая при вводе латинской прописной буквы выводит на экран такую же букву, но строчную на языке Pascal.

Вот пример программы на языке Pascal, которая решает данную задачу:

```pascal program ConvertToLowerCase; var uppercaseLetter, lowercaseLetter: Char; begin // Ввод прописной буквы write('Введите прописную букву: '); readln(uppercaseLetter); // Преобразование в строчную букву lowercaseLetter := lowercase(uppercaseLetter); // Вывод строчной буквы writeln('Строчная буква: ', lowercaseLetter); end. ```

Программа сначала запрашивает у пользователя ввод прописной буквы. Затем она использует функцию `lowercase()` для преобразования этой буквы в строчную. Наконец, программа выводит полученную строчную букву на экран.

Примечание: В данном примере использован язык Pascal, но подобную задачу можно решить и на других языках программирования, используя соответствующие функции или методы для преобразования регистра символов.

0 0

Топ вопросов за вчера в категории Информатика

Последние заданные вопросы в категории Информатика

Задать вопрос